How they compare
Kosovo currently reports 6,453 against 5,962 in New Zealand, a difference of 491.
That makes Kosovo's figure about 1.1 times New Zealand's.
The two have swapped places 1 time across 23 shared years of data; in 2000 it was New Zealand ahead.
Kosovo ranks 86th and New Zealand ranks 89th of 224 countries.
New Zealand has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Kosovo | New Zealand |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 4,116 | 13,578 | 9,462 | New Zealand |
| 2010s | 5,732 | 9,375 | 3,643 | New Zealand |
| 2020s | 6,418 | 7,623 | 1,205 | New Zealand |
Averages of every year both report within each decade.

About this data
This dataset provides information on electricity generation and installed capacity, categorized by energy type (renewable and non-renewable) and five technology types (Fossil fuels, Hydropower, Solar energy, Wind energy, and Bioenergy). The data has been sourced from the International Renewable Energy Agency (https://pxweb.irena.org/pxweb/en/IRENASTAT). The indicators on energy transition have been formulated to help users understand the progress in the adoption of renewable energy sources vis-à-vis the increasing energy requirements.
